Lyme disease

Overview

Lyme disease is a tick-borne illness caused by the bacterium Borrelia burgdorferi. Deer ticks can carry the bacteria.

Symptoms

Lyme disease causes a rash and flu-like symptoms. Joint pain and weakness in the limbs also can occur.

Treatments

Most people with Lyme disease recover completely with appropriate antibiotic treatment.
